The Kunming Destroyer (English: Kunming Destroyer, No. 172) is the first ship of the 052D destroyer developed and built in China in the early 21st century.

The ship is the latest improved version of the 052C. The radar and shipborne weapon configurations are significantly different from the 052C. The ship is the sixth equipped with four-sided active phased array radar and universal vertical launcher after the German Saxon-class frigate, the Dutch seven-province frigate, the Danish Ivan Hughfield frigate, the Japanese autumn-class destroyer, and the Japanese-class helicopter destroyer. warship.

The Kunming destroyer was launched at the Jiangnan Shipyard in Shanghai on August 28, 2012. It was piloted in August 2013 and joined the Chinese Navy on March 21, 2014.

Development history

The Kunming destroyer (ship number: 172) is the first ship of the Chinese 052D destroyer. It was launched at the Jiangnan Shipyard on August 28, 2012. It was trialed in August 2013 and was held on March 21, 2014. Naval battle sequence.

The ship uses a new type of missile vertical launcher, large active phased array radar and other equipment. It has a full displacement of 7,500 tons, a length of 155 meters, a width of 18 meters, a draft of 6.5 meters, and a maximum speed of 30 knots. Chinese designers decided to equip them with CODOG's new powertrain, including two QC208 gas turbine engines (37,500 hp each) and two MTU12V1163TB83 diesel engines (with a total power of over 13,000 hp) and 280 crew members.
